No worries, I can show you how to set it up right now so it will auto-post whatever time you prefer, on Christmas day. Note: Facebook, like all social media platforms, changes on a daily... so this post may or may not be outdated by the time New Years arrives... If my instructions don't work, it's likely because they are now outdated. I will try to update this post often. 1. Have your graphic on hand or nearby. 2. Click to your business Facebook page. 3. Create a new post, upload the graphic, type your message. 4. Click the down arrow next to 'publish' 5. Click 'schedule' 6. Enter the date and time you would like to post this message and graphic. 7. Click schedule. Done.
